Basic admin tasks using Web Client – enhanced vMotion

Basic admin tasks using Web Client – enhanced vMotion

One of the coolest features in vSphere 5.1 is enhanced vMotion. Enhanced vMotion is in fact combination of standard vMotion and storage vMotion in one process. Sounds good but someone can ask what’s the advantage ? Well, one can migrate live VM between ESXi hosts without shared storage. Is this cool or what ? Note: enhanced vMotion is available only in vSphere Web client, standard vSphere client does not support enhanced vMotion...
